  • Paper mache vases-This physical workout actually reuses two common items that research the landfill every day- wines and newspaper. We covered the cards drinking bottles with quite a few layers of strips of newspaper dipped in liquid starch (you can also use watered down glue in addition to flour mixture). Then we painted the bottles with acrylic paints and a coat of Modge Podge and decorated these with yarn, beads, buttons, sands and other materials. The vases are waterproof so they enable you to display fresh, dried or silk flowers.


  • Seedling or Cutting Starters- You are generally cut the Plastic Bottle in two. Punch a few drainage holes right at the end of the bottom share of the bottle then pack with soil and foliage cuttings or seeds to get inexpensive mini greenhouses. Make use of the top half of the bottles little plant cloches to protect tiny seedlings you have planted in seed raised air beds.
